Output 873aff92587a048865328396424e7e60d646622a24efa24aa1085df7254aaa42:10

value
435100018
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40575b3b926cb44b73b4159da7d2ddb458ef36a7 OP_EQUALVERIFY OP_CHECKSIG
address
16sCtuULzsRAT6YyaWjsG9fuwaB9UPdtWT
transaction
873aff92587a048865328396424e7e60d646622a24efa24aa1085df7254aaa42
spent
true